How Heat Pumps Operate in Different Climates

Heat pumps have become an increasingly popular choice for homeowners looking to heat and cool their homes efficiently.


Thanks to advancements in technology, heat pumps now offer reliable performance across a variety of climates—from the sunny South to the snow-covered North.


But how do they work in such different weather conditions, and are they really a good fit for your region? Let’s break down how heat pumps operate in different climates.


How Do Heat Pumps Work?


Before diving into climate-specific performance, it’s important to understand how a heat pump works.


Unlike traditional systems that generate heat, a heat pump transfers heat from one place to another.


In winter, it extracts heat from the outside air and moves it indoors.


In summer, the process reverses—it pulls heat from inside your home and releases it outside, keeping your interior cool and comfortable.


Heat Pumps in Mild and Warm Climates


Heat pumps are especially efficient in mild and warm climates.


Because these regions have moderate winters, there’s plenty of ambient heat in the air for the system to draw from.


In the South and along coastal areas, heat pumps can serve as the primary source of heating and cooling year-round.


Homeowners in these regions benefit from:


Lower energy bills


Reduced need for supplemental heating


Efficient, quiet operation


Year-round comfort from a single system


In fact, in places like the Southeast U.


S.


, heat pumps are often more cost-effective than separate furnace and AC systems.


Heat Pumps in Cold Climates


Traditionally, heat pumps struggled in colder climates, especially when temperatures dropped below freezing.


However, that’s no longer the case.


Cold-climate heat pumps—also known as air-source heat pumps with enhanced technology—are specifically designed to perform efficiently even when outdoor temperatures fall below 0°F (-18°C).


Key features of cold-climate heat pumps include:


Variable-speed compressors that adapt to temperature changes


Improved refrigerants and coil designs


Higher heating capacities at lower temperatures


Backup or auxiliary heating options for extreme cold snaps


In Northern states and colder regions, these systems are now being used more frequently in place of traditional oil or gas furnaces, offering a cleaner, more energy-efficient alternative.


Ground-Source (Geothermal) Heat Pumps


For even more climate flexibility, ground-source (geothermal) heat pumps are an option.


These systems use the consistent temperature of the earth—typically between 45°F and 75°F year-round—to provide heating and cooling.


While more expensive to install upfront, geothermal systems offer superior efficiency and performance in virtually any climate.


Choosing the Right Heat Pump for Your Climate


When selecting a heat pump, it’s important to consider your local climate and choose a model suited to those conditions.


Consult with a certified HVAC professional who can recommend the right system based on:


Your region’s average temperatures


Home size and insulation


Efficiency goals and budget


Whether supplemental heat may be needed Conclusion


Today’s heat pumps are engineered to operate efficiently in a wide range of climates, from hot and humid to freezing and dry.


Whether you live in Florida or Minnesota, there's a heat pump designed to meet your comfort needs.


By choosing the right type of system, you can enjoy reliable, energy-efficient heating and cooling all year long—no matter what the weather brings.
